Votes for All!

from Flash Forward · host Rose Eveleth

Today we travel to a future where voting rights are extended to lots more people in the United States including non-citizens, 16-year-olds, and convicted felons. Guests: Dr. Ron Hayduk — professor of political science at San Francisco State University, and author of Democracy for All Ashawn Dabney-Small — candidate for Boston City Council District 3 and Vice President for the National Youth Rights Association Dr. Sylvia Kritzinger — a professor at the University of Vienna Jennifer Taylor — senior attorney at the Equal Justice Initiative. → → → Further reading & resources here! ← ← ← Flash Forward is hosted by, Rose Eveleth and produced by Julia Llinas Goodman.
